Chadimus Maximus Oesophagus the Third goes on his weekly shop to Sainsbury's. He expected it to be like any other but this trip changed his life forever. Chadimus' father Chadimus Maxipad Oesophagus the Second warned him to avoid the egg aisle because new werewolves often mistake them for moons, but alas he failed to listen to his fathers instructions (stupid Chadimus Maximus Oesophagus the Third). His claws extended at the sight of the little white orbs and his pupils dilated to the size of dwarf planets. His vision blurred so he didn't see the beautiful petite 3'2 Oceania step infront of his trolley. Suddenly he rammed into her with immense speed, throwing her little body sprawling across the cold Sainsbury's floor. In the process he smacked his hairy head on the handle so was also sent down to the ground. He groaned and growled at the pounding running through his brain. Oceania howled in pain, "owowowouoauahaah". At this sound Chadimus' eyes snapped open. Was that the sound of a female wolf? Still slightly dazed from his tragic accident with the trolley, he squinted at the angelic ocean-like being in front of him. She appeared to glow and sparkle like the sun. Chadimus thought he loved the eggs on aisle 3 but this however was a different kind of feeling entirely. This reached into his broad chest and strangled his wolfy heart. This was meant to be. What Chadimus didn't know is that Oceania is no wolf at all. She was simply howling in pain. But is it too late for Chadimus? Has he fallen too deeply?
